RU clash: Students lock admn bldg, siege VC's house

Published : Sunday, 12 March, 2023 at 12:01 PM  Count : 910


Rajshahi University (RU) students started demonstration locking Sayed Nazrul Islam administration building of the campus on Sunday morning.

They took position in front of the building around 10:30am protesting attack on them by locals and police. They chanted different slogans at that time.

Around 10:45am, a section of students brought out a procession which paraded different roads of the campus.

Later, they marched towards the RU vice-chancellor's residence and sit-in there.
Amanullah Khan, a student of the RU, said, "Police personnel were found inactive during the clash incident, rather they fired tear gas shells and rubber bullets targetting us. Then the locals attacked us. If our demands are not met, we will continue the movement."

The demonstrators called the students to join with them through loud speaker.

Their demands include: justice for the attack on RU students by locals and police, stopping the entry of outsiders in the university and ensuring safety of the students, ensuring on-campus accommodation for all students.

According to Rajshahi Medical College Hospital (RMCH) staffers, they are treating some 86 persons who were injured during Saturday's violence at Binodpur Gate of the campus.

Meanwhile, a number of journalists including a reporter and a cameraperson of Channel 24, were injured in an attack while they were covering the incident this morning.
